## TICKET-4471: Config drift on profile-store shards

The Murrelet profile store runs twelve shards, and shards 4 and 9 have drifted from the fleet baseline — someone hand-edited replica counts and compaction thresholds during last month's incident and never reverted. Symptoms: uneven read latency and mismatched backup schedules. New folks: never edit shard configs directly; all changes go through the Helmway pipeline. For reference, the approved baseline every shard should converge to is below.

config for tagaf-bawif:
[norok]
host = norok.ordinworks.local
user = norok_svc
database = norok_prod

Heads up, reviewer: Flagwright fired a rollout-stall alert. The gradual ramp for checkout experiments froze at 12% because the evaluation cache stopped refreshing. Nothing user-facing broke, but new flag changes won't propagate until the cache worker restarts. Please check the PR touching cache TTLs against the runbook. The runbook is posted on our internal page.

runbook for kawig-kawef: https://confluence.zemvarlabs.internal/projects/projects/pages/display

Key ceremony checklist, item 7 (Hollowpine queue team): before rotating signing keys, verify log compaction on the ledger topic has completed, since compaction prunes superseded key-announcement records. Confirm the compaction watermark matches the latest checkpoint in the ceremony binder, and have a second participant initial it. Then unseal the standby key envelope using the recovery passphrase recorded below.

strongbox words: ulamir-ulaix

## Runbook: Fan-out backpressure on Hollergram notify

When the Hollergram fan-out queue climbs past 50k pending, consumers start timing out and the whole thing snowballs. First move: flip the shed-low-priority toggle in the Quaverly console — that drops digest-tier notifications and usually buys 10 minutes. Then scale the Tindrel workers to 12 and watch lag drain. If it doesn't, pause the ingest producers manually. Calling the Quaverly admin endpoint requires service auth, which is below.

app token of tagug-hahaf = kto2_9v

Runbook: SpinCycle locker access. If a customer reports a stuck locker at a Harthaven site, confirm their reservation in the Tumble console, then trigger a remote unlock. Escalate hardware faults to field ops. For the unlock bridge to authenticate, the agent box's .env must contain the gateway token on the following line.

env line for fajop-taguf: VAULT_KEY20=82a8caa7b14c704c3638